So, if your goal is 80— situps in 2 minutes, you need a pace of 20—25 in 30 seconds, 40—50 situps in 1 minute and 60—75 situps in , and 80— in 2 minutes.

This takes practice at not just mastering the goal pace, but building up your endurance in order to maintain the pace for longer than you previously could.

Like situps, crunches help you build muscle. But unlike situps, they work only the abdominal muscles.

This also makes them ideal for strengthening your core, which includes your lower back muscles and obliques. Doing so can improve your balance and posture. Perfect pushups strengthen your entire body to a greater degree, transfer over to more activities, and are also safer on your joints.

However, neither exercise burns fat. The only way to attain a flat and muscular stomach is to combine these exercises with a healthy, low-calorie diet and regular fat-burning aerobic exercise.
